Abstract Alkaline phosphatase (AP) plays an important role in phosphorus (P) cycling in aquatic ecosystems, particularly under nutrient limitation. In post‐mining lakes of Czechia, periphyton forms extensive mats despite chronic P deficiency, suggesting dissolved organic P (DOP) may serve as a key P source.

Genetic Susceptibility to Periodontitis
Aim: The aim of this narrative review was to identify genes carrying risk alleles associated with an increased risk of periodontitis and to place them in a biological context.
